About this contract

The Countess of Chester Hospital NHS Foundation Trust are tendering for the Provision of the Post-Operative Cataract Service on behalf of the West Cheshire CCG. The purpose of establishing a post-operative cataract service is to allow management of patients following cataract surgery to be managed within a primary care setting. Our aim is to provide high-quality eye care to patients, with quick access to advice and treatment from suitably qualified clinicians in a safe, convenient and appropriate environment. Management of the patient will be maintained, where possible, within this new primary care service in order to reduce the demand for urgent hospital appointments, releasing capacity for eye conditions requiring a full ophthalmology hospital service. This is a further competition under the DPS Framework for The Provision of Off-site Surgical and Medical Capacity Solutions - DPS01/OSMCS/18/IB.
